    Hi,

    If you’d like to display your products in 10 rows and 3 columns with pagination, please make sure you’re using the correct WooCommerce shortcode like this: [products rows=”10″ columns=”3″ paginate=”true”]. This will ensure that the layout appears as you have set it.

    If you’ve already applied the shortcode but still don’t see the correct layout, we recommend clearing the cache on your shop page to reflect the changes. For more details about WooCommerce product shortcodes, feel free to check the official documentation here: https://woocommerce.com/document/woocommerce-shortcodes/products/

    I fixed the fields Felix by apply this code

    /* Fix small font in bidding field / input#uwa_bid_value { font-size: 18px !important; / Adjust as needed / font-family: Arial, sans-serif !important; / Optional: change font / color: #000 !important; / Optional: make text visible / padding: 6px 10px !important; / Optional: make input easier to use */
    }
